About James

With six years of specialism in board evaluation, James has worked extensively with boards of FTSE-listed organisations and financial services.  He was part of a team which undertook the main work stream for the FRC’s Culture Coalition in 2016, which included interviews with CEOs, Company Secretaries and 65 Chairmen from the FTSE 350.  This work informed the new Corporate Governance Code regarding the Board’s role around culture.

James’ clients include FTSE 100 and FTSE 250 companies, banks, insurers, regulated subsidiaries, regulators, REITs, fund managers, government arm’s length bodies, private companies, membership organisations and charities.  He has worked with boards from most industry sectors including oil & gas, basic materials, industrials, consumer goods, consumer services, health care, telecommunications and technology.

James is a member of the Advisory Board of the Next Generation NED Network and has guest lectured at Exeter and Newcastle Universities on corporate governance and culture.  Prior to his consultancy work, James was involved in the governance of a new University Technical College.
